Bloodstock announce nine more bands for 2023, including Anthrax, Sepultura and In Flames

Anthrax, Sepultura, In Flames, Whitechapel, Ugly Kid Joe, Nonpoint, Trollfest, Biohazard and Church Of The Cosmic Skill have been added to the growing list of bands announced for Bloodstock 2023.

Anthrax, who were recent UK visitors on their 40th Anniversary tour, have the special guest slot on the Ronnie Jame Dio stage on Saturday. Sepultura and Ugly Kid Joe have main stage slots on Sunday.

Friday will see Deathcore band Whitechapel headlining The Sophie Stage. Their album Kin was one of our albums of 2021. You can read an interview with Ben Savage at https://www.metaltalk.net/whitechapel-kin-is-exciting-like-watching-kill-bill-1-and-then-kill-bill-2-comes-out.php.

Joining Whitechapel on Friday are Nonpoint and Trollfest. In Flames will have Friday’s special guest slot on the Ronnie James Dio stage.

Sunday night will find Biohazard headlining The Sophie stage, and they will be joined during the day by Church Of The Cosmic Skull, performing their ’70s psych rock.

Bloodstock 2023 will take place at Catton Park, Derbyshire, on 10th-13th August 2023. With tickets selling faster than ever, all VIP packages and campervan passes are already sold out, and Early Bird tickets are down to their last few at a discounted price.
